Renal K+ Gel provides supplemental potassium for the management of hypokalemia in cats and dogs. Chronic kidney disease commonly causes hypokalemia, a condition where the potassium in the blood is too low. Oral potassium supplementation helps minimize muscle weakness induced by potassium depletion, improves renal function and may play an important role in the management of chronic kidney disease. Renal K+ Gel is a highly palatable oral formula that contains potassium gluconate and B-complex vitamins. Renal K+ may be used alone or in conjunction with other treatments, including Azodyl and Epakitin for renal support. Give adult cats and dogs 2.5 ml (1/2 tsp.) per 10 lbs. body weight twice daily.
